Moncek Puts Maximum Pressure on Barakat

Level 21 : Blinds 25,000/50,000, 50,000 ante

Pot-Limit Omaha

Youness Barakat made a pot-sized raise to 175,000 from middle position, which Michael Moncek called in the small blind.

Barakat continued for 115,000 on the 6102 flop and 345,000 on the K turn, both times being check-called by Moncek.

Moncek then put Barakat all-in on the 4 river for 660,000 chips. Barakat spent several minutes in the tank, but let his hand go after using a few time extensions.
